如何通过AT指令配置CH9141DS1蓝牙串口透传芯片为从机模式,并设置虚拟串口驱动以便与PC机通信?
时间: 2024-10-28 17:19:47 浏览: 50
CH9141DS1蓝牙串口透传芯片的AT指令配置是实现自定义设置的关键步骤。首先,确保你已经将芯片与PC机通过串口连接,并安装了相应的虚拟串口驱动程序。接下来,你可以使用串口调试工具发送AT指令来配置芯片。
参考资源链接:[CH9141DS1:蓝牙串口透传芯片技术详解](https://wenku.csdn.net/doc/ww3251kcbv?spm=1055.2569.3001.10343)
首先,通过串口发送指令'AT+RESET'以重置芯片至出厂默认设置。然后,使用'AT+BAUD?'查询当前的串口波特率,并根据需要通过'AT+BAUD=x'设置合适的波特率,其中x为期望的波特率值。
在配置从机模式之前,需要设置一个自定义的蓝牙名称,使用'AT+NAMExxx'指令,xxx代表你希望设置的名称。接着,配置从机模式,使用'AT+MODE=0'指令,这将使芯片进入从机模式,等待主机设备的连接。
要设置透传芯片为可发现模式,使用'AT+DISC=1'指令,这样设备就可以被智能设备扫描并识别。为了确保数据的正确传输,你还可以设置匹配的串口协议参数,例如数据位、停止位和校验位,使用如'AT+PINMODE=0'设置为UART模式。
完成以上配置后,使用'AT+RESET'指令重启芯片以应用配置。在PC端,打开串口调试工具,你应该能够看到CH9141DS1设备作为一个新的虚拟串口出现在系统中。之后,你就可以通过这个虚拟串口与智能设备进行数据通信了。
以上步骤展示了如何使用AT指令和虚拟串口驱动配置CH9141DS1蓝牙串口透传芯片。为了深入了解更多的配置选项和高级功能,建议参考《CH9141DS1:蓝牙串口透传芯片技术详解》一书,这将为你提供全面的指导和深入的技术知识。
参考资源链接:[CH9141DS1:蓝牙串口透传芯片技术详解](https://wenku.csdn.net/doc/ww3251kcbv?spm=1055.2569.3001.10343)
阅读全文